Tonya Wilson Graham, 56, of East Flat Rock went home to be with the Lord on Monday, July 15, 2019 at Pardee hospital following a courageous battle with cancer. A native and lifelong resident of Henderson County, she was a graduate of West Henderson High School. She was preceded in death by her sister, Sheila and niece, Shelly.
Tonya was a 23-year employee of the Henderson County Health Department and was an active member of Gethsemane Baptist Church. She enjoyed fishing, camping, spending time at the beach and anything that had to do with being outdoors. Tonya had a positive thing to say about everyone and anyone who met her ended up loving her. She always had a warm smile on her face to greet everyone, and she loved spending time with her family and friends.
She is survived by her loving husband, Bruce; parents, Charles and Louise Wilson; children, Stephanie Massey (Dale), Kim Toney (Chris) and Justin Toney (Tina); grandchildren, Troy Jackson, Kristina Jackson, Cameron Massey, Kayla Toney, Carter Garren and Gianni Toney; one great-grandchild; several nieces and nephews; her best friend of 34 years, JoAnne Ballard and her loveable dog, Charlie Brown.
A funeral service will be held at 3 pm on Friday, July 19, 2019 at Gethsemane Baptist Church with Reverend Danny Pridmore and Reverend Jimmy Owens officiating. The family will receive friends from 1 pm to 3 pm prior to the service at the church. Burial will follow at Oakdale Cemetery.
